Overcoming Common Challenges with Virtual Tours in Lagos As beneficial as virtual tours are, they come with challenges, especially in a place like Lagos, where internet speeds and data costs can impact viewership. Here are some strategies for overcoming these hurdles: Optimize Video Quality Choose video production settings that balance quality and file size, ensuring smooth viewing even on mobile devices. High-definition (HD) is often sufficient, as ultra-high-definition (UHD) can drain data and lead to buffering issues. Mobile-Friendly Design Since many Nigerians access the internet via mobile devices, make sure your virtual tour is optimized for mobile viewing. Responsive design, simple navigation, and a fast-loading format are key to ensuring that customers have a seamless experience. Use Short and Engaging Clips Virtual tours don’t have to be long. The Nigerian Context: Internet and Audience Challenges The choice between video and text is not purely a matter of effectiveness but also accessibility. Nigeria has a rapidly growing internet user base, yet data remains a major constraint. Many Nigerians are conscious of data costs, which affects how they consume content online. Video, while engaging, can be data-heavy, leading to a preference for text-based content among some audiences. That said, the rise of video-friendly social media apps and platforms has ushered in a shift. Platforms like YouTube, Instagram, and TikTok have introduced features that adapt to data constraints, making video consumption less costly. However, businesses need to understand their audience’s preferences and challenges. A balance of video and text might work best, allowing audiences to engage with a brand in whichever format they prefer. How to Effectively Integrate Video into Your Email Marketing Strategy Choose the Right Type of Video Not all videos serve the same purpose. Here are some effective types of videos to consider for your email campaigns: – Product Demonstrations: Showcase how your product works and its benefits. This is especially useful for complex products that require visual explanation. – Customer Testimonials: Share authentic reviews from satisfied customers to build credibility and trust. – Tutorials or How-To Videos: Provide valuable content that helps your audience solve a problem or learn something new related to your products or services. – Behind-the-Scenes Content: Offer a glimpse into your company culture or the making of your products. This adds a personal touch that resonates with audiences. Optimize Video for Email Not all email clients support video playback directly. Therefore, it’s essential to optimize your videos for email: – Use a Thumbnail: Create a visually appealing thumbnail image from your video. This serves as a placeholder that encourages clicks. Add a play button overlay to indicate it’s a video. – Link to a Landing Page: Instead of embedding the video directly, link the thumbnail to a landing page where the video is hosted (like your website or YouTube). This also helps track engagement. – Keep It Short: Aim for videos that are 30 to 90 seconds long. Shorter videos maintain viewer attention and convey your message effectively without overwhelming the audience.
